The Moody 42 is a 41.79ft masthead ketch designed by Angus Primrose and built in fiberglass by Moody Yachts (A. H. Moody & Sons) between 1977 and 1981.

54 units have been built..

The Moody 42 is a moderate weight sailboat which is slightly under powered. It is reasonably stable / stiff and has a good righting capability if capsized. It is best suited as a bluewater cruising boat. The fuel capacity is good. There is a good water supply range.

The theoretical maximum speed that a displacement hull can move efficiently through the water is determined by it's waterline length and displacement. It may be unable to reach this speed if the boat is underpowered or heavily loaded, though it may exceed this speed given enough power. Read more.

Classic hull speed formula:

Hull Speed = 1.34 x √LWL

Max Speed/Length ratio = 8.26 ÷ Displacement/Length ratio .311 Hull Speed = Max Speed/Length ratio x √LWL

Sail Area / Displacement Ratio

A measure of the power of the sails relative to the weight of the boat. The higher the number, the higher the performance, but the harder the boat will be to handle. This ratio is a "non-dimensional" value that facilitates comparisons between boats of different types and sizes. Read more.

SA/D = SA ÷ (D ÷ 64) 2/3

  • SA : Sail area in square feet, derived by adding the mainsail area to 100% of the foretriangle area (the lateral area above the deck between the mast and the forestay).
  • D : Displacement in pounds.

Ballast / Displacement Ratio

A measure of the stability of a boat's hull that suggests how well a monohull will stand up to its sails. The ballast displacement ratio indicates how much of the weight of a boat is placed for maximum stability against capsizing and is an indicator of stiffness and resistance to capsize.

Ballast / Displacement * 100

Displacement / Length Ratio

A measure of the weight of the boat relative to it's length at the waterline. The higher a boat’s D/L ratio, the more easily it will carry a load and the more comfortable its motion will be. The lower a boat's ratio is, the less power it takes to drive the boat to its nominal hull speed or beyond. Read more.

D/L = (D ÷ 2240) ÷ (0.01 x LWL)³

  • D: Displacement of the boat in pounds.
  • LWL: Waterline length in feet

Comfort Ratio

This ratio assess how quickly and abruptly a boat’s hull reacts to waves in a significant seaway, these being the elements of a boat’s motion most likely to cause seasickness. Read more.

Comfort ratio = D ÷ (.65 x (.7 LWL + .3 LOA) x Beam 1.33 )

  • D: Displacement of the boat in pounds
  • LOA: Length overall in feet
  • Beam: Width of boat at the widest point in feet

Capsize Screening Formula

This formula attempts to indicate whether a given boat might be too wide and light to readily right itself after being overturned in extreme conditions. Read more.

CSV = Beam ÷ ³√(D / 64)

What’s she like to sail? The Moody 42 was designed for long-distance cruising, so she is solidly constructed and simply but stoutly rigged. Her high displacement and sail area/displacement ratio put her firmly in the cruiser bracket. Her displacement to waterline comparison is more favourable performance-wise than the earlier Moody 40, but still means she is stiff and well able to stand up to her sail. Her ballast ratio is not as high as some, but putting the greater part of the cast-iron ballast in a bulb at the keel foot means it is more effective. She is easy to sail singlehanded as all the sail controls are within easy reach of the helmsman. The cockpit, however, is a long way above sea level and the genoa is large and low-cut, so visibility forward from the cockpit is severely restricted. The semi-balanced rudder keeps the helm light but positive and the half skeg increases the integrity and strength of the rudder mounting. She is an easy and satisfying yacht to sail, so long as you’re not expecting her to be a flyer in light airs. Where she makes up for it is in her ability to keep powering on in heavy seas and to stand up to her sail plan, even when you let her become slightly over-canvassed. She also has a gentle motion at sea, making living aboard her on long passages safe, secure and comfortable. What’s she like in port and at anchor? Her foredeck is flat and uncluttered, and she has twin, self-stowing anchor bow rollers, which are essential if you want to weather out a gale on the hook. She also has a powerful electric windlass and a deep anchor chain locker with enough space for at least 60m (196ft) of heavy chain and a further 20m (65ft) of warp. The headsail furling drum is a foot or so above the deck, well clear of the anchor, and her slightly overhanging bow helps protect her stem when retrieving the ground tackle. The deck area is ample and uncluttered – especially the afterdeck, where there’s room to sunbathe, shower or inflate a dinghy. Gates in the guardrails and two deep steps give good access to the water and the steps are wide enough to stand and shower on safely. She also has a deep, fold-down boarding ladder. You won’t get more than four in the cockpit comfortably, or six if two sit behind the wheel, but below decks her saloon is roomy enough to cater for six dining or eight for a relaxing drink.

Would she suit you and your crew? The Moody 42 is a big boat – both in interior volume and displacement terms. She’s equally suited to coastal family cruising or more ambitious blue water work. She’s very comfortable to live on, both under way and at anchor, and there’s enough room for all the long-term cruising essentials such as a generator, inverter, watermaker, hot water tank, extra batteries, dive gear, kedges, dinghy and so on, without having to lash stuff to the rails. For those who like a good-size, dedicated navigation station with bags of room for displays and instruments, the Moody 42 certainly cuts the mustard. If you like to feel safe and secure in all weathers and are not interested in chasing others around the cans on a Sunday morning, then this boat could be the one for you. If the price tag is a little too scary, then the earlier Moody 40, or even the Moody 38 (not the 38S) might be the answer. Both are equally well built and luxurious – just a little smaller.

This was the period when Moody was still trying to resist the flood of mass produced continental boats, so there are some economy measures like iron , but otherwise they are built like brick outhouses with proper through-bolted bulkheads, massive chainplates, and in all respects an absolutely first rate structure, always Moody's strong point. As others have pointed out, the layout is excellent (Bill Dixon really knew how to do that), but the joinery is not as good as you will find in Hallberg Rassys or Oysters. But they are stick built with no liner and made by hand, so not much similar to the mass produced continental boats. But you pay for that -- they are pretty expensive for what they are. I don't like the sail drive, but you will be hard pressed to find a modern boat of that size without one. Pretty good choice in my opinion. You might want to look at Contests and Hallberg Rassys also -- you might find one of similar size for a similar . The Contest 42S is a particularly lovely boat and will cost about the same as the Moody.

One successful technique I use is the FIRE Write. Students are given a quote, a paragraph, an excerpt, or a photo from the headlines. Students are asked to F ocus and respond to the selection for three minutes. Next, students are asked to I dentify a phrase or section of the photo and write for two minutes. Third, students are asked to R eframe their response around a specific word, phrase, or section within their previous selection. Finally, students E xchange their thoughts with a classmate. Within the exchange, students also talk about how the selection connects to what we are covering in class.

Planning for critical thinking focuses on teaching the most crucial science concepts, practices, and logical-thinking skills as well as the best use of instructional time. One way to ensure that lessons maintain a focus on critical thinking is to focus on the instructional sequence used to teach.

Explore-before-explain teaching is all about promoting critical thinking for learners to better prepare students for the reality of their world. What having an explore-before-explain mindset means is that in our planning, we prioritize giving students firsthand experiences with data, allow students to construct evidence-based claims that focus on conceptual understanding, and challenge students to discuss and think about the why behind phenomena.

Just think of the critical thinking that has to occur for students to construct a scientific claim. 1) They need the opportunity to collect data, analyze it, and determine how to make sense of what the data may mean. 2) With data in hand, students can begin thinking about the validity and reliability of their experience and information collected. 3) They can consider what differences, if any, they might have if they completed the investigation again. 4) They can scrutinize outlying data points for they may be an artifact of a true difference that merits further exploration of a misstep in the procedure, measuring device, or measurement. All of these intellectual activities help them form more robust understanding and are evidence of their critical thinking.

In explore-before-explain teaching, all of these hard critical-thinking tasks come before teacher explanations of content. Whether we use discovery experiences, problem-based learning, and or inquiry-based activities, strategies that are geared toward helping students construct understanding promote critical thinking because students learn content by doing the practices valued in the field to generate knowledge.

There is no single way to think critically. How you engage with information will depend on the type of source you’re using and the information you need.

However, you can engage with sources in a systematic and critical way by asking certain questions when you encounter information. Like the CRAAP test , these questions focus on the currency , relevance , authority , accuracy , and purpose of a source of information.

When encountering information, ask:

  • Who is the author? Are they an expert in their field?
  • What do they say? Is their argument clear? Can you summarize it?
  • When did they say this? Is the source current?
  • Where is the information published? Is it an academic article? Is it peer-reviewed ?
  • Why did the author publish it? What is their motivation?
  • How do they make their argument? Is it backed up by evidence? Does it rely on opinion, speculation, or appeals to emotion ? Do they address alternative arguments?

Critical thinking also involves being aware of your own biases, not only those of others. When you make an argument or draw your own conclusions, you can ask similar questions about your own writing:

  • Am I only considering evidence that supports my preconceptions?
  • Is my argument expressed clearly and backed up with credible sources?
  • Would I be convinced by this argument coming from someone else?

Confirmation bias is the tendency to search, interpret, and recall information in a way that aligns with our pre-existing values, opinions, or beliefs. It refers to the ability to recollect information best when it amplifies what we already believe. Relatedly, we tend to forget information that contradicts our opinions.

Although selective recall is a component of confirmation bias, it should not be confused with recall bias.

On the other hand, recall bias refers to the differences in the ability between study participants to recall past events when self-reporting is used. This difference in accuracy or completeness of recollection is not related to beliefs or opinions. Rather, recall bias relates to other factors, such as the length of the recall period, age, and the characteristics of the disease under investigation.

Strategy 1: Comprehensive Analysis

A critical approach to any argument should begin with a detailed and systematic examination. When you break down the claim into elements, you can evaluate each segment separately to determine its legitimacy.

Start by analyzing the language of the argument. Analyze the following factors:

  • Make sure that words are used in the correct context by checking their meaning
  • The definition of words within the context of the argument should be accurate
  • Make sure the language being used has clarity and makes sense
  • Verify the accuracy of the language in the statement to ensure it is fair and factual

Evaluating an argument's words and phrases is an essential first step to determining validity.

The next step is to examine the claim's structure. There is a basic structure to all arguments — one or more premises lead to a conclusion. The premise is the statement(s) that provides evidence supporting the conclusion. The conclusion is the claim that is made in the argument, usually highlighted by words like "so" or "therefore." Understanding this basic structure is essential to identify each piece for assessment.

Standardization

Consider standardizing the argument if necessary. A few situations may require restructuring into a standard structure. When a statement isn't logically arranged, extracting premises and conclusions and rearranging them make them easier to comprehend.

When more than one premise exists for a single conclusion, making two separate assertions with the conclusion makes it easier to assess each assumption separately.

Sometimes, an argument is missing its conclusion because the author implied it. It's often easier to understand an implied conclusion when the structure is broken down into a standardized format. In the same way, a missing premise can occur when part of the element is common knowledge or assumed.

Classification

As a final step, classify the argument. All arguments are either deductive or non-deductive. The strategies you will use to evaluate your argument will vary depending on whether your argument is deductive. Deductive arguments contain premises that guarantee their conclusions. The premises of non-deductive arguments cannot guarantee the truth of their findings.

Strategy 3: Apply the Falsification Theory

Wooden blocks spelling FAKE and FACT

The Falsification Theory is an approach that aims to separate science from non-science proposed by 20th-century philosopher Karl Popper. In short, it implies that a scientific theory or hypothesis is falsifiable if it can be logically refuted by an empirical test. For example, observing a white duck can falsify the hypothesis that "all ducks are yellow."

It can be helpful to use falsification as a critical thinking strategy when evaluating new information or scientific claims. This encourages us to test our assumptions and seek disconfirming evidence. When we actively seek out information that contradicts our beliefs, we can more accurately assess the validity of our ideas by avoiding narrow thinking and removing bias.

The theory isn't without criticism, however. Skeptics argue that it's too simplistic. Some cite scientific theories (like Einstein's theory of relativity) that haven't been proven false yet are still considered scientific. Other people argue that some theories (such as Darwin's theory of evolution) have been tested and found true yet are still being tested and critiqued.

Whether or not the Falsification Theory is a perfect way of distinguishing science from non-science may be debated. Still, it remains a valuable tool for thinking critically about the information we encounter in everyday life.

8. Six Thinking Hats 

Edward de Bono came up with a cool way to solve problems by thinking in six different ways, like wearing different colored hats. You can do this independently, but it might be more effective in a group so everyone can have a different hat color. Each color has its way of thinking:

White Hat (Facts): Just the facts! Ask, "What do we know? What do we need to find out?"

Red Hat (Feelings): Talk about feelings. Ask, "How do I feel about this?"

Black Hat (Careful Thinking): Be cautious. Ask, "What could go wrong?"

Yellow Hat (Positive Thinking): Look on the bright side. Ask, "What's good about this?"

Green Hat (Creative Thinking): Think of new ideas. Ask, "What's another way to look at this?"

Blue Hat (Planning): Organize the talk. Ask, "What should we do next?"

When using this method with a group:

  • Explain all the hats.
  • Decide which hat to wear first.
  • Make sure everyone switches hats at the same time.
  • Finish with the Blue Hat to plan the next steps.

40. The Hourglass Problem

You have two hourglasses. One measures 7 minutes when turned over, and the other measures 4 minutes. Using just these hourglasses, how can you time exactly 9 minutes?

The Hourglass Problem

  • Start both hourglasses. 
  • When the 4-minute hourglass runs out, turn it over.
  • When the 7-minute hourglass runs out, the 4-minute hourglass will have been running for 3 minutes. Turn the 7-minute hourglass over. 
  • When the 4-minute hourglass runs out for the second time (a total of 8 minutes have passed), the 7-minute hourglass will run for 1 minute. Turn the 7-minute hourglass again for 1 minute to empty the hourglass (a total of 9 minutes passed).
